2. Light Climate and Natural Beauty.

The comfortable weather is a great benefit of traveling to France in spring. The range of temperatures is between 10oC and 20oC and you can enjoy outdoor attractions with fewer people visiting in summer.

Make slow strolls along the River Seine, go on picnics in the open air or have a cup of coffee in a Parisian cafe under a gentle sun. Its warm climate is ideal to walk through such cities as Lyon, Bordeaux and Nice and explore their peaceful streets, bakeries, and local markets.

3. Three-day Festivals That Glorify Life.

France is also in the festival season of springtime. Each region has its own events attracting people with the rich culture and traditions of the country.

  • Printemps des Bourges (April): This is a big music festival in which the well-known French musicians and young musicians come to perform.
  • Cannes Film Festival (May): It is a glitzy affair to which movie stars and filmmakers are invited.
  • Fete de la Nature (May): This is a national festival of biodiversity involving nature walks and environmental events.
  • Easter Festivals: The special masses and the egg-hunt along with feasts of the Easter make churches and towns bright.

The spring festivals in France are something to be remembered, be it you are fond of art, food, or music.

5. Gastronomic Delights of the Season.

The cuisine in France is even better in spring. New fresh foods such as asparagus, strawberries, and artichokes are featured in local foods. Don’t miss:

  • Tarte aux Fraises ( Strawberry Tart) is a pastry that all the bakeries have.
  • Asparagus quiche – light with savour and nice with french wine.
  • Spring lamb – it is a seasonal dish that is prepared to the perfection at homely restaurants in the countryside.

Another excellent food culture that one can experience in France is by visiting local farmers markets. You will discover colorful fruits and vegetables, homemade cheeses, and kind people willing to tell you a story.

7. Travelling in France at Spring.

To ensure you enjoy your trip, remember the following few travel tips:

  • Pack layers: There is no guarantee that the weather will be the same, and carry light jackets and scarves.
  • Book in advance: Fill rooms are particularly on festivals such as the Cannes, which fill fast.
  • Use comfortable shoes: You are going to walk a lot – cobblestone streets to garden trails.
  • Explore local activities: Have a taste of local markets or attend fairy-tale towns.
  • Take a travel insurance: It is prudent to remain insured when travelling abroad.
